Prateek Group announces attractive payment options and exclusive deals
New Delhi: Realty developer Prateek Group has introduced a unique subvention scheme for their luxurious housing projects in Noida. Prateek Group is now offering unique payment options in Delhi-NCR wherein the buyers can pay 10% amount in the beginning of the deal, against which EMI’s start after 24 to 30 months.
“As a developer committed to make true the life-long dreams of our consumers who wish to own luxurious homes and a plush lifestyle, we introduce this new subvention scheme. In this unique scheme, the buyers only have to pay a minuscule 10% upfront payment and then be free of EMI’s for a period of 24 to 30 months. This scheme will rid thousands of prospective customers of the EMI headache and will enable them to buy their dream properties with a bare-minimum investment. Now consumers do not have to postpone their home buying plans because of financial impediments. With this new scheme, buyers can move into their own properties immediately while saving small amount from their earning every month to start paying comfortable EMI’s from the second or the third year onwards.” said Prashant Tiwari, Chairman, Prateek Group
The company is offering an exclusive deal wherein the buyers have to pay only 10% with no EMI’s till 24 months on flats worth Rs 1.5 crore onwards. With sample flat ready at site, Prateek Edifice offers 3/4/5 BHK luxury apartments located at Sector-107, Noida.
Along with lucrative options like no stamp duty for registration, the subvention scheme for the luxurious Prateek Stylome in Sector 45 Noida includes, customised payment plan on property worth Rs 1.39 Crore onwards. According to company release Prateek Stylome will ready for possession within 6 months
